This document outlines the World Wide Wildlife Fund's contributions to intergovernmental consultations regarding nature-based solutions. The text details strategic recommendations for formalising comprehensive implementation standards, such as the International Union for Conservation of Nature Global Standard, and fostering convergence with multilateral environmental agreements including nationally determined contributions. Its scope encompasses defining high-quality intervention principles, identifying potential misuses like greenwashing or human rights infringements, and exploring diverse sustainable financing mechanisms to address the global funding gap. Through a methodology involving the compilation of best practices and scientific metrics, the document provides evidence-based indicators for evaluating societal challenges related to climate, food, and water security. Ultimately, the work serves as a technical framework to guide governments in adopting integrated, inclusive, and scientifically grounded ecological interventions.
